Configuring the use of the system's parametric mode KOMPAS-3D for model sketches is performed in the section Sketch of setting dialog box.

To access the section, call the command Setings — Parameters... and in the dialog box that appears, select Current document — Sketch.

Controls of the parametric mode setting section


Element

Setting description


Enable parametric mode

The option allows you to enable or disable parametric mode in the document. When working in a model, this setting applies to all sketches — both existing and future sketches.

If the option is enabled, the parametric mode is enabled and its configuration options are available.

If the option is disabled, the parametric mode is disabled and its setting options are not available.

Enabling/disabling parametric mode does not change its setting.

Parametric mode can also be switched on/off using the Parametric mode button on the Quick access bar.


Fix dimensions

Enable this option means that associative dimensions will be automatically fixed during creation and linked to a variable (control dimensions). If this option is disabled, associative dimensions are created informational and without variables. More information about control and informative dimensions..

The option is available if the Enable parametric mode option is enabled


Fix auto axis length

Enabling this option means that a fixed length constraint will be imposed on the auto axis —if at least one of its points remains free of constraints - additionally fixed length restriction will be imposed . If the option is disabled, this restriction is not imposed. Learn more about the restrictions automatically imposed on the autosequence

The option is available when the Enable parametric mode option is enabled.


Display constraints

This option allows you to enable and disable the mode of displaying constraints in the document.In a model the option is enabled by default, and in a graphic document it is disabled.

You can also enable/disable the constraints display mode using the Display constraints button on the Quick access bar.


Display degrees of freedom

The option allows you to enable or disable the display of degrees of freedom in the document. By default, the option is disabled.

Enable/disable display of degrees of freedom is also possible using the Display degrees of freedom button on the Quick access bar


Create as associative

The list contains names of object types.

Enable the options next to the names of object types that should be created as associative (linked to other objects) when they are built. If dimension associativity is enabled, associative diametrical, radial and angular dimensions will be applied only to those curves with which associativity can be performed.


Parameterize

contains the names of the types of relations between objects.

Enable the options next to the names of the types of relations between objects that should be automatically parameterized during image input and editing.


All

Option allows you to enable/disable associating of all objects contained in the Create as associative list. A similar option allows you to enable/disable parameterization of all association types contained in the Parameterize list.

The option can be in one of three states:

enabled - all options in the list are enabled,

undefined - the list contains both enabled and disabled options,

disabled - all options in the list are disabled.

If the state of the option is undefined, clicking on the option will disable it, the next click will enable it.

Enabling the parametric mode makes no sense if all options in the Create as associative and Parametrize lists are disabled. In this case, no constraints will be imposed, i.e. the constructions will be performed as if the parametric mode were disabled.

When the settings are complete, click Apply and close the dialog box. To exit the dialog without saving the changes, click Cancel.

The parametric mode setting is stored in the document itself and is not changed when it is transferred to another workplace.
